Output db41a35b02e5faa0dbb11092ee82c1a6adf6ee51e6db577c9cd41a4ca485580f:3

value
29328630389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ade05f8f478cd6d1fe25ede904df5fcd80ebc0 OP_EQUAL
address
3E4RSb7YLDh4w6zKgSxzy7vf7q5pg2v8zb
transaction
db41a35b02e5faa0dbb11092ee82c1a6adf6ee51e6db577c9cd41a4ca485580f
confirmations
330580
spent
true